You can use an external package URL to reference a remote package (.zip) file that contains your function app. The file is downloaded from the provided URL, and the app runs in [Run From Package](run-functions-from-deployment-package.md) mode.

You can mount existing Azure Files shares to your Linux function apps. By mounting a share to your Linux function app, you can leverage existing machine learning models or other data in your functions. You can use the [`az webapp config storage-account add`](/cli/azure/webapp/config/storage-account#az_webapp_config_storage_account_add) command to mount an existing share to your Linux function app.

| Migration of databases with In-Memory OLTP objects | Hyperscale supports a subset of In-Memory OLTP objects, including memory-optimized table types, table variables, and natively compiled modules. However, when any kind of In-Memory OLTP objects are present in the database being migrated, migration from Premium and Business Critical service tiers to Hyperscale is not supported. To migrate such a database to Hyperscale, all In-Memory OLTP objects and their dependencies must be dropped. After the database is migrated, these objects can be recreated. Durable and non-durable memory-optimized tables are not currently supported in Hyperscale, and must be changed to disk tables.|
